rpms/highlight/devel highlight-2.7-gcc44.patch, NONE, 1.1 highlight.spec, 1.38, 1.39

Jochen Schmitt s4504kr at fedoraproject.org
Tue Feb 3 16:28:23 UTC 2009


Author: s4504kr

Update of /cvs/extras/rpms/highlight/devel
In directory cvs1.fedora.phx.redhat.com:/tmp/cvs-serv31057

Modified Files:
	highlight.spec 
Added Files:
	highlight-2.7-gcc44.patch 
Log Message:
Fix gcc-4.4 issues

highlight-2.7-gcc44.patch:

--- NEW FILE highlight-2.7-gcc44.patch ---
diff -up highlight-2.7/src/core/re/Pattern.cpp.gcc44 highlight-2.7/src/core/re/Pattern.cpp
--- highlight-2.7/src/core/re/Pattern.cpp.gcc44	2009-02-03 17:15:46.000000000 +0100
+++ highlight-2.7/src/core/re/Pattern.cpp	2009-02-03 17:16:03.000000000 +0100
@@ -26,6 +26,7 @@
 #include "Pattern.h"
 #include "Matcher.h"
 #include <cstring>
+#include <cstdio>
 #include <algorithm>
 #include <cctype>
 


Index: highlight.spec
===================================================================
RCS file: /cvs/extras/rpms/highlight/devel/highlight.spec,v
retrieving revision 1.38
retrieving revision 1.39
diff -u -r1.38 -r1.39
--- highlight.spec	15 Jan 2009 18:39:52 -0000	1.38
+++ highlight.spec	3 Feb 2009 16:27:52 -0000	1.39
@@ -1,7 +1,7 @@
 Name:		highlight
 Summary:	Universal source code to formatted text converter
 Version:	2.7
-Release:	1%{?dist}
+Release:	2%{?dist}
 
 Group:		Development/Tools
 License:	GPLv2
@@ -9,6 +9,8 @@
 URL:		http://www.andre-simon.de/
 Source0:	http://www.andre-simon.de/zip/%{name}-%{version}.tar.gz
 Patch1:		highlight-2.6.11-makefile.patch
+# Sent patch to upstrem via mail.
+Patch2:		highlight-2.7-gcc44.patch
 
 BuildRequires:	wxGTK-devel
 
@@ -25,6 +27,7 @@
 %prep
 %setup -q
 %patch1 -p1 -b .mak
+%patch2 -p1 -b .gcc44
 
 # Provides: exclude perl(highlight_pipe) from example
 cat <<__EOF__ > %{name}-perl.prov
@@ -70,6 +73,9 @@
 %doc ChangeLog AUTHORS README* COPYING TODO examples/
 
 %changelog
+* Tue Feb  3 2009 Jochen Schmitt <Jochen herr-schmitt de> 2.7-2
+- Patches for gcc-4.4
+
 * Thu Jan 15 2009 Jochen Schmitt <Jochen herr-schmitt de> 2.7-1
 - New upstream release
 




More information about the fedora-extras-commits mailing list